
PacComm Economy Wireless Modem (EWM)
The Economy Wireless Modem (EWM) offers error free data transfer between any digital devices: computers, terminals, industrial controllers, bar code readers, paging terminals, etc.
The EWM is well suited for all applications requiring minimum power consumption and and compact size. Telemetry (remote input/output), printer support available as extra cost options.
The Economy Wireless Modem is warranted for one year in commercial service. It is also available as an OEM model without case.
Capabilities and Features
- Simple interface to personal computers and all serial devices.
- Compatible with commercial voice radios: land-mobile VHF, UHF, SMR (Trunked), telemetry, etc.
Algorithms optimized for each major type of trunking system.
- Data encryption (scrambling) for data privacy.
80 character encryption key for security.
- Optional parallel printer/input-output feature:
- Operates any parallel printer.
- Input lines can read digital sensor data.
- Output lines can control (activate/deactivate) external devices.
- Alarm option provides up to eight input lines which trigger unique alarm messages for a variable duration.
- Hardware clock option allows the Economy Wireless Modem to control attached accessories at scheduled times.
- FCC Part 15 Class B Certified.
Physical and Electrical Specifications
- Rugged extruded aluminum case .
- 188 x 126 x 34 mm (7.40 x 4.94 x 1.33 inches), 500 grams (18 ounces).
- Power requirements: 9-14 VDC, 40 mA (typical).
Front Panel Controls and Indicators
- Push button power switch.
- DIP switches located behind the front panel control radio and terminal baud rate parameters.
- Five LED Indicators:
- Power
- Data Connection
- Buffer Status
- Radio Receive Data (RXD)
- Radio Transmit Data (TXD)
- Rear Panel Connectors:
- Serial RS-232 data connector for computer or terminal (9 Pin EIA Connector).
- Optional parallel printer/I-O connector (26 Pin Ribbon Cable).
- Radio Connector (Locking 5 Pin Circular DIN).
- Power Connector (2.1mm coaxial, center positive).
Technical Specifications
- Uses the AX.25 protocol with PacComm enhancements.
- Integrated circuits rated for commercial temperature range (0-70ยบ), mounted in gold plated machined pin sockets.
- Data rates of 300-38,400 BPS are supported on both terminal and radio ports.Different options support radio data rates and modulation types as follows:
- 1200 BPS AFSK
- 2400 BPS AFSK (see note below)
- 1200 and 2400 BPS MSK (special order)
- NOTE: 2400 BPS AFSK is recommended only for addition to existing 2400 AFSK systems. For new installations, 2400 MSK is recommended.
